Hosea 7 - Hunting Season - Yooper Holy Days

I spent Monday evening at my husband's hunting camp. He is preparing for the Yoopers' (a person who lives in or is from the Upper Peninsula of Michigan) grand holy days - that is deer hunting -firearm season. People come from all over to celebrate those last two weeks of November. I find the whole season quite confounding. Men, women and children miss worship services as they are sitting in their blinds and you cannot even begin to imagine how full our taverns get after the sun sets! Lots of drinking and carousing going on... Just a warning: Drinking or drugging and hunting do not make good companions. Stuff happens - bad stuff happens - when sites are not set on the Kingdom of God.

Right now, it is bow season. Not so many participate in this sport.

"They do not turn to the Most High;    they are like a faulty bow." (Hosea 7:16 NIV)

Like a faulty bow that cannot hit a target, so too are all those who refuse to keep their eyes on the goal of the Kingdom. A warped bow is almost impossible to use and one whose faith is skewed will struggle mightily in their journey through the wilderness. Like a bent arrow, we might be aiming for the target, but the slightest wind will cause us to stray.

May God help us all to keep our eyes the Most High and on the target He has given us, which is His Kingdom, through Jesus Christ, our LORD.

God's Peace - Pr. J.

Psalm 120 - Too Much Drama!

Some people just like drama! I don't know why. But, some people just can't seem to live without it. So, when the drama is on the decline they will make things up, usually about other people, just to get the drama going, again. Maybe their lives are so empty that they are trying to fill them up.  It's kind of like they have to have their own personal soap operas going and they are the star. Personally, I have never made a habit of watching soap operas. I don't have the time. I have a pretty full life already and don't need to observe someone's fake life on television daily. There are way better things to focus on in life than this kind of drama.  The outcome of a lot of this drama is that the deceitful tongue that often goes with it hurts others and then it boomerangs and comes back on the one with the deceitful tongue. Everyone gets hurt.

You want a life? Skip the drama. "Live Life" in peace - in the peace of Jesus Christ.

God's Peace - Pr. J

Psalm 120 (NIV)
I call on the Lord in my distress,
and he answers me.
Save me, Lord,
from lying lips
and from deceitful tongues.
What will he do to you,
and what more besides,
you deceitful tongue?
He will punish you with a warrior’s sharp arrows,
with burning coals of the broom bush.

Woe to me that I dwell in Meshek,
that I live among the tents of Kedar!
Too long have I lived
among those who hate peace.
I am for peace;
but when I speak, they are for war.

Psalm 64 - Verbal Attacks, Gossip

Verbal attacks, gossip, bitter words are devastating to the one who is being the target.  Secretly aimed, behind one's back, like a sharp arrow, they are meant to destroy.  They can do real damage; psychological, spiritual and ultimately can even lead to physical destruction.

Thanks be to God, that it is He who defends the innocent.  He will not allow those who spend their lives trying to defame others to make themselves look good, to justify themselves. He will make the accuser stumble over their own tongues.  They will be wounded by the words of their own lips so that the evil that they unjustly plotted will cause them to stumble and their cohorts will flee in fear that they will fall with them. 

The accuser shall fall and "The righteous shall be glad in the Lord, and trust in Him. And all the upright in heart shall glory." (Psalm 64:10 NIV)

May God defend us from the unrighteous tongues of those who would accuse His children falsely, slander His children unjustly, gossip so as to destroy us. May He bless His children with peace in the midst of these attacks.
